概括
与救援陷切除相比,在困难的结肠直肠病例中,救援引辅助内镜下膜切除 (ESD) 提供了较高的块状和R0切除率. 早期启动引可能会缩短手术时间.

背景情况:
- 难以进行结肠直肠内镜下层剖析 (ESD) 带来了挑战.
- 救援陷切除 (rSnare) 是一种常见但效率较低的救援方法.
- 引力辅助ESD是一种潜在的替代救援技术.
研究的目的:
- 为了比较救援陷切除 (rSnare) 和救援引辅助ESD (rTraction) 的有效性.
- 为了评估两种救援方法的块切除,R0切除和手术时间.
主要方法:
- 追溯分析了162个结直肠ESD病例,需要在八个机构进行救援干预.
- 倾向性得分匹配,以比较88个用rSnare或rTraction治疗的病变.
- 对切除率和手术时间的分析.
主要成果:
- 救援引辅助的ESD (rTraction) 实现了比rSnare (45.5%和38.6%) 的 en bloc (93.2%) 和R0切除率 (77.3%) 显著更高.
- 与rSnare (92.2分钟) 相比,rTraction组的手术时间更长 (122.3分钟).
- 在75分钟内开始引,在rTraction组中预测了更短的程序持续时间.
结论:
- 拉力辅助ESD是困难的结直肠ESD的优质救援技术,产生更好的切除结果.
- 早期采用引 (在75分钟内) 可以优化程序时间.
- 这项研究提供了rSnare和rTraction在结直肠ESD中的第一次直接比较.

Sigmoidoscopy and laparoscopy are distinct medical procedures that enable physicians to internally inspect different parts of the GI tract. Although they serve different purposes, each is essential for diagnosing and, in some cases, treating various medical conditions.
Sigmoidoscopy
Sigmoidoscopy is a diagnostic procedure that uses a flexible sigmoidoscope equipped with a light source and camera to examine the rectum and sigmoid colon. The procedure involves inserting the tube through the anus...
